摘 要:随着近年来山区高速公路项目的不断修建,长大纵坡及高温稳定性问题越来越引起路面工程师的广泛重视。此外,抗滑耐磨、抗低温裂缝、抗水损坏及特殊桥隧铺装等路面设计的综合矛盾也越来越突出。借助于沪蓉西高速公路的项目平台,对特殊地形气候条件下路面设计若干关键技术问题进行了总结。With the continuous construction of expressway projects in mountain areas in recent years, the problems of large longitudinal slope and high temperature stability has drawn increasing attention from pavement structure engineers. Besides, integrated contradictions on pavement design, such as slide and abrasion resistance, crack resistance at low temperature, water damage resistance and special bridge and tunnel paving, have become more and more distinct. Taking the project of Hurong west expressway as a platform, brief conclusions were made in this paper, focusing on key technical questions in pavement design under special topoclimate conditions. This paper can be a reference for the type selection of pavement structure for highways of the same type.
